1.Relationship between neuronal α4β2 nicotinic acetylcholine receptor and neurological diseases
Hui-zhen, NIE ; Wei, LI ; Rui-li, NIE ; Ming, YIN
Journal of Shanghai Jiaotong University(Medical Science) 2009;29(6):744-746
Neuronal α4β2 nicotinic acetylcholine receptors (nAChRs) are the most widespread subtypes in central nervous system, α4β2 nAChRs mainly exist in procerebrum, parietal lobe cortex, temporal lobe cortex, hippocampus, basal ganglion and cerebellum. Researches on gene knock-out mice have demonstrated that α4β2 receptors participate in the development, aging, neuron survival, pain, and learning and memory, and are also involved in gamma-aminobutyric acid release and dopaminergic function. Studies have disclosed that α4β2 nAChRs relate to the development of variety of neurological diseases, including pain, Alzheimer's disease and Parkinson's disease.

3.Preparation and Identification of Cetuximab-β-Glucosidase Conjugates
Yunlong LIU ; Jie ZHOU ; Guangwen WANG ; Zhen NIE
Tianjin Medical Journal 2014;(12):1153-1155
Objective To prepare cetuximab-β-glucosidase conjugates and to identify its enzymatic activity and an?tibody activity. Methods Cetuximab andβ-glucosidase were crosslinked by Sulfosuccinimidyl-4-(N-maleimidomethyl) cyclohexane-1-carboxylate (Sulfo-SMCC). Cetuximab-β-glucosidase conjugates and its enzymatic and antibody activity were examined by non-reduced SDS-PAGE, colorimetry and indirect immunofluorescence assay. Results We can see clear bands ofβ-glucosidase, cetuximab, cetuximab-β-glucosidase conjugates through electropherogram. Although the en?zymatic activity of cetuximab-β-glucosidase conjugates was lower than that ofβ-glucosidase (U/L:672.97±46.19 vs 869.50± 57.28,t=5.972,P<0.05) shown by colorimetry assay, it still maintain good enzymatic activity. Under fluorescence micro?scope, we can see the conjugates interacted with human bladder cancer EJ cells are in a red fluorescence. Conclusion Ce?tuximab,β-glucosidase were crosslinked successfully by Sulfo-SMCC without altered its enzymatic and antibody activity.

5.Clinical Research of Moxibustion Therapy on Gastralgia Due to Deficiency and Cold
Bin NIE ; Renhan LUO ; Xiuling CHEN ; Kai XU ; Zhen WANG
Journal of Acupuncture and Tuina Science 2011;09(2):98-100
Objective: To observe the clinical effect of moxibustion on gastralgia of deficiency cold type. Methods: Sixty patients were randomly divided into 2 groups. The 30 patients in the treatment group were treated with Zhao's thunder-fire moxibustion while the other 30 patients in the control group were treated with oral medicine. Results: After one course of treatment, the total effective rate of treatment group was notably higher than that of the control group, showing statistical significance (P<0.05). Conclusion: The total effective rate of thunder-fire moxibustion on gastralgia of deficiency cold type was better than that of the traditional Chinese medicine in relieving epigastralgia.
6.Effect of gingerol on endotoxemia mouse model induced by heatstroke.
Hong NIE ; Lan-zhen MENG ; Hui ZHANG
Chinese Journal of Integrated Traditional and Western Medicine 2006;26(6):529-532
OBJECTIVETo observe the effect of Gingerol on endotoxemia mouse induced by heatstroke.
METHODSForty mice were randomly divided into five groups, the endotoxemia model group (A), the normal temperature group (B), the Gingerol treated group (C), the solvent control group (D), and the saline control group (E), 8 mice in each group. Group B to E was administered with saline, Gingerol, solvent and saline respectively. Mice in group B were placed at room temperature 25 +/- 0.5 degrees C , relative humidity 43 +/- 5 % for 2 hrs, while mice in the other groups were exposed under 35 +/- 0.5 degrees C and relative humidity 65 +/- 5 % for 2 hrs in an artificial hot-climate mimic cabin to establish heatstroke endotoxemia model. The energy metabolic level of celiomacrophage was detected with MTT; the phagocytic ability was examined with neutral red chromometry; the hepatocyte ultrastructure was observed with transmission electron microscopy, as well as the activity of superoxide dismutase (SOD) and the level of malondialdehyde (MDA) in plasma was tested.
RESULTSAs compared with Group A, D and E, in Group C, energy metabolic levels of macrophage, phagocytic ability, and activity of SOD were significantly higher (P < 0.01), and the level of MDA was significantly lower respectively (P < 0.01), with the levels of SOD and MDA approaching to those in Group B (P >0.05). The pathologic changes of hepatocyte ultrastructure in group C were less than those in the other three endotoxemia groups.
CONCLUSIONGingerol could raise the energy metabolic level of celio-macrophage to enhance its phagocytic ability, increase the activity of SOD and reduce the production of MDA in mouse with heatstroke endotoxemia, so as to alleviate the liver damage.

8.Clinical study on berberine, amoxicillin, lansoprazole, bismuth quadruple therapy for Helicobacter pylori eradication in 283 patients
Lijuan LIANG ; Aiying NIE ; Chao LEI ; Qiong WU ; Zhen NI ; Yongquan SHI
Chinese Journal of Digestion 2017;37(3):167-171
Objective To assess the efficacy and safety of berberine, amoxicillin, lansoprazole, bismuth quadruple therapy for Helicobacter pylori (H.pylori)eradication.Methods From December 2015 to April 2016,566 patients with initial treatment of H.pylori infection were prospectively enrolled.Patients were divided into observation group (berberine, amoxicillin, lansoprazole, bismuth) and control group (clarithromycin, amoxicillin, lansoprazole, bismuth), 283 cases in each group, and the treatment courses in two groups were both 14 days.Four weeks after completion of the treatment, the eradication rate of H.pylori and adverse effect rate of the two groups were compared.Student t test and Chi square test were performed for comparison between the two groups.Results There was no statistically significant difference in the baseline demographic data including gender,age, body mass index (BMI), symptom score between patients of the two groups (all P>0.05).Four weeks after completion of the treatment, the eradication rates of observation group and control group were 87.5%(244/279) and 87.1%(242/278) according to per-protocol analysis, and which were 86.2%(244/283) and 85.5 %(242/283) according to intention-to-treat analysis.There was no statistically significant difference between the two groups (x2=0.021,0.058;both P>0.05).The adverse effect rates of the two groups were 12.5%(35/279) and 16.5%(46/278), and there was no statistically significant difference (x2=1.795,P=0.180).Conclusions Both the new quadruple regimen containing berberine, amoxicillin and bismuth, and the standard quadruple regimen containing clarithromycin, amoxicillin and bismuth both can effectively eradicate H.pylori infection.The new regimen might be recommended as first-line eradication regimen in Xi′an district or area with high clarithromycin resistance.
9.Differentiation character of adult mesenchymal stem cells and transfection of MSCs with lentiviral vectors.
Xiayi, ZHANG ; Jinsong, LI ; Jun, NIE ; Ke, JIANG ; Zhikun, ZHEN ; Jianjun, WANG ; Lin, SHEN
Journal of Huazhong University of Science and Technology (Medical Sciences) 2010;30(6):687-93
This study examined the differentiation character and pluripotency of mesenchymal stem cells (MSCs) under different conditions. Adult MSCs were initially isolated from the bone marrow of rats, cultured in vitro and identified by flow cytometry. After MSCs were transferred to osteogenic and adipogenic medium respectively, the morphological characterization of induced cells was observed. The expression of marker genes was detected by RT-PCR analysis. Then MSCs were transfected with lentiviral vectors pGC-FU-Sox9-EGFP. Enhanced green fluorescence protein (EGFP) expression and transfection efficiency were determined by fluorescence microscopy. The results demonstrated that EGFP caused no effect on the multilineage potential of adult MSCs. Sox9 gene expression of high level was maintained stable in the transfected MSCs and induced MSCs to differentiate into chondrocytes. Aggracan was positive in chondrogenic lineages and the expression of aggracan and type collagen II was significantly increased during MSCs chondrogenic differentiation. It was concluded that Sox9 gene-modified adult MSCs may be promising candidate cells for further studies on tissue engineering. EGFP facilitates the research on MSCs physiological behavior and application in tissue engineering during differentiation both in vitro and in vivo.
10.Influence of the human sperm abnormalities on conventional in-vitro fertilization therapy outcome
Zhaoyan NIE ; Na ZHANG ; Haifeng WU ; Xiuli ZHEN ; Yi ZHANG ; Lina GUO
Chinese Journal of Urology 2010;31(6):424-427
Objective To observe the influence of the sperm abnormalities on conventional invitro fertilization therapy outcome. Methods Sperm of 105 infertile husband's semen was analyzed. The patients were divided into three groups according to the sperm morphology observed Using Kruger 's criteria: normal sperm morphology group (sperm normal morphology ≥ 15 % ), mild sperm abnormalities group( sperm normal morphology 10%- 15%), middle sperm abnormalities group (sperm normal morphology 5 % - 10 % ). Fertilization rate, cleavage rate, good quality embryo rate, implantation rate, clinical pregnancy rate and abortion rates were compared to study the influence of the sperm abnormalities on conventional IVF outcome. Results ①Fertilization rate(79.4 % vs 78.3 % ), cleavage rate(104. 6% vs98. 6%), good quality embryo rate(58. 1% vs 53. 9%), implantation rate (31.7% vs 30. 8%), clinical pregnancy rate(48.1% vs 42. 3%)and abortion rates(13.0% vs 18. 2%)were not significantly different between normal sperm morphology group and mild sperm abnormalities group(P>0. 05). ②The fertilization rate (79.4% vs 63.9%), good quality embryo rate(58. 14% vs 48.23%), implantation rate (31.7% vs 16. 7%) and clinical pregnancy rate(48.1%vs24.0%) of the normal sperm morphology group were higher than middle sperm abnormalities group(P<0.05). The abortion rates(13.04% vs 28. 57%) and cleavage rates(104.6% vs 102.9%) were not significantly different(P>0. 05). ③The fertilization rate (78.3% vs 63.9%), good quality embryo rate (53. 9%vs 48. 2%) of the mild sperm morphology group were higher than middle sperm abnormalities group(P <0.05). Implantation rate (30.8% vs 16. 7%) , clinical pregnancy rate(42.3% vs 24.0%) , abortion rates(13. 0% vs 28. 6%) and cleavage rates(104.6% vs 102.9%) were not significantly different (P>0. 05). Conclusions There is a significant influence of middle sperm abnormalities on IVF fertilization rate, good quality embryo rate, implantation rate and clinical pregnancy rate. However, it could not be influenced on mild sperm abnormalities.
